Another one for Leicestershire - Nigel Roberts, [url="http://www.leicestershire-luthier.co.uk/"]http://www.leicestershire-luthier.co.uk/[/url] 07956889394/01530454945, sort of between Loughborough and Coalville and not far from Jct23 of the M1 - very thorough and will make sure a job is done properly before he lets it go. Has lots of work so sometimes his queue to get things done is substantial, but he has had my Les Paul and Precision bass since Friday (11th October?) and I've been told they're nearly finished which is good enough for me. Currently also working on a headstock break for my guitarist.

Has anybody else heard the rumour that the current UK distributor is no longer supplying Elixirs in the UK? I heard something the other day along the lines of "if you want some, you better get some now because when the current stock in the shops goes, there will be no more until a new supplier takes them on". To me, this is no massive loss - I put a set of polywebs on my stingray and they sounded great to begin with - the coating shredded off them pretty quickly and maybe 3 months down the line I now have a dead E and A string and a new-as-the-day-they-were-fitted-sounding D and G - so the second bit of the post is - those of you with stingrays, what do you use on your bass - I like a 45-100 or 105 and I would like something that isn't so immediately bright, but doesn't sound like a dead string. Any suggestions?
